Implement and monitor energy sector WHS policies and procedures (UEECD0024) is a nationally recognised unit of competency in the Electrotechnology training package. This page explains how the unit is packaged in Australian qualifications and where to compare registered providers, using training.gov.au open data.
Completing this unit on its own does not award a qualification. It can count toward a nationally recognised qualification when a registered training organisation includes it in that qualification's packaging rules.
AustralianCourses currently lists 33 qualifications that include Implement and monitor energy sector WHS policies and procedures, including Certificate IV in Electrical - Air Conditioning Split Systems, Certificate IV in Electrical - Lift Systems, Certificate IV in Hazardous areas - Electrical and Certificate IV in Installation Inspection and Audits.
